SELECT BOX에서 데이터 좌우 이동[ 편집자 : Blueⓘ ]
2009년 11월 19일 오전 10시 57분 태그 : , / 조회수 : 817

옛날에 작성했던 코드가 유실되어 다시 찾아서 올려 봅니다.
다빈님의 블로그에서 코드를 발견했네요.

http://blog.naver.com/davincigo?Redirect=Log&logNo=60090722631

다빈님 덕분에 자료를 다시 올릴수 있게되어 감사드립니다.

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
<!--
작 성 자 : Blueⓘ (bluei98@gmail.com)
홈페이지 : http://www.blueiblog.com
작 성 일 : 2005-02-15
-->
<html>
<head>
	<script language="javascript">
	<!--
	function move(fbox, tbox) {
		for(i=0; i<fbox.options.length; i++)
		{
			if(fbox.options[i].selected)
			{
				tbox.options[tbox.options.length] = new Option(fbox.options[i].text, fbox.options[i].value);
				fbox.options[i] = null;
				i=i-1;
			}
		}
	}
 
	function selectAll(box) {
		for(var i=0; i<box.length; i++) {
			box.options[i].selected = true;
		}
	}
	-->
	</script>
</head>
<body>
	<form method="post" name="FORM">
		<table width="600" align="center">
		<tr>
			<td width="280">
				<select multiple name="left[]" size="15" style="width:100%;">
				<option value="111">111</option>
				<option value="222">222</option>
				<option value="333">333</option>
				<option value="444">444</option>
				<option value="555">555</option>
				<option value="666">666</option>
				</select>
			</td>
			<td width="40">
				<a href="javascript:move(document.FORM.elements['left[]'],document.FORM.elements['right[]'])"></a>
				<a href="javascript:move(document.FORM.elements['right[]'],document.FORM.elements['left[]'])"></a>
			</td>
			<td width="280">
				<select multiple name="right[]" size="15" style="width:100%;">
				<option value="777">777</option>
				<option value="888">888</option>
				</select>
			</td>
		</tr>
		</table>
	</form>
</body>
엮인글 주소 : http://www.blueiblog.com/ko/archives/1484/trackback
  • 이 숫자를 스팸 방지키란에 입력하여 주세요.